My name is BLUE. My Animal ID # is A1093415. – P
I am a female gray tabby and gray domestic sh mix. The shelter thinks I am about 7 MONTHS old.
I came in the shelter as a OWNER SUR on 10/14/2016 from NY 11229, owner surrender reason stated was MOVE2PRIVA. I came in with Group/Litter #K16-077930.

10/14/16 14:20 Basic Information Blue was brought in as a owner surrender with 3 other kittens. Due to moving owner could not keep them. She is 6 month old all black tabby unaltered. There is no known health or injuries that the owner knows of. Socialization Around strangers she is friendly and outgoing by rubbing against their legs and wants to be pet. She has lived with a 10 year old child and a 10 month old child. Around the children, she is relaxed and affectionate. She plays well with adults by gently pawing and playing with any toys in front of her. She rubs against the children hands and is gentle playing. She has lived with 3 other kittens and a one year old cat. They all play together and are very relaxed around each other. She rolls around with the other kittens. She has never been around a dog. There is no bite history of a person or animal. Behavior The owner has no behavior concerns and stated she is well behaved. She has only been in the car once and was sleeping the whole time. She has never had a litterbox problem. The owner has never given her a bath or trimmed her nails. She enjoys brushing of the coat and being held. She is afraid of the carrier but just pushed his back. She isn’t bothered when asleep. For the new family to know The owner described her as friendly, affectionate, playful, mellow, confident, and quiet. Her activity level is medium. When owner is home, she follows you around. She likes strings, wand toys, catnip toys, and laser pointers. She has mostly been indoors and eats wet/ dry food ( Friskies). She is litter boxed trained using an uncovered box with clumping litter. She scratched on vertical scratching post made out of fabric. Behavior upon intake. Counselor was able to pick up and put into carrier. Body language was relaxed. Counselor was able to collar and take intake photo.

10/18/2016 BEHAVIOR EVALUATION – EXPERIENCE
Exam Type BEHAVIOR
Per her previous owner, Blue is friendly and outgoing around strangers, rubbing against their legs and wants to be pet. She has lived with a 10-year-old and a 10-month-old. Around the children, she is relaxed and affectionate. She plays well with adults by gently pawing and playing with any toys in front of her. She rubs against the children hands and is gentle playing. She has lived with three other kittens and a one-year-old cat. They all play together and are very relaxed around each other. She rolls around with the other kittens. She has never been around a dog. At intake, the counselor reports she was calm and easy to handle. Reaction to assessor: Blue was sleeping in rear of cage, relaxed. Reaction when softly spoken to: Blue remained sleeping. Reaction to cage door opening: Luna sits up, somewhat tense. Reaction to touch: Blue allows petting all over, but body is tense. Reaction to pick-up: Blue was reluctant to be picked up, body was tense and stayed at rear of kennel to avoid this attention. Once picked up, she remains tense. Behavior Determination: Experience Blue is tolerant of attention and petting but may be fearful or stressed in the shelter. She may need time to warm up in her new home. We recommend this cat go to an experienced home.
